| Linoone is a pretty scrappy pokemon, too. It's a good all-around cover for weak spots on your team (like many other normal-types are), and has a decent defense to take a couple hits. Best part- it learns Pin Missile naturally, relatively early on. Considering that both enemy teams, Aqua and Magma, use Poochyenas and Carvanhas throughout the entire story, that's how I found out the Bug is super effective against Dark. Way to go, Linoone! |
